Auto Focus Assist Beam
In poorly-lit or low-contrast shooting environments, the
built-in auto focus assist beam will automatically switch on
to make it easier to autofocus. The beam will light up only
when autofocus is difcult and will switch off as soon as
the autofocus is set.
If you want to turn off the auto focus assist beam, set “AF”
to “OFF” on the C.Fn settings.
• AFF Illuminator must be set to on in the camera menu
• If you nd the auto focus assist beam does not light up,
this is because the camera has got a correct autofocus.
Bounce Flash
By pointing the ash head toward a wall or ceiling, the
ash will bounce off the surface before illuminating the
subject. This can soften shadows behind the subject for a
more natural-looking shot. This is called bounce ash.
To set the bounce direction, hold the ash head and
turn it to the required angle.
• If the wall or ceiling
is too far away, the
bounced ash might be
too weak and result in
underexposure.
• The wall or ceiling should
be a plain, white color for
high reectance. If the
bounce surface is not
white, a color cast may
appear in the picture.
